Course Overview

Aims:

The course aims to provide maritime professionals with the knowledge and tools to manage and mitigate fatigue onboard ships effectively. It will enable participants to understand fatigue's physiological and operational causes, implement strategies to reduce its impact and apply best practices for managing fatigue in line with industry standards and regulations.

Course Objectives:

    1. Define and identify causes of fatigue.

    2. Implement effective fatigue management strategies.

    3. Promote crew awareness of fatigue risks.

    4. Integrate fatigue management into operational planning.

    5. Use tools to monitor and assess fatigue.

    6. Ensure compliance with relevant regulations.

    7. Investigate and address fatigue-related incidents.

    8. This training provides insights into the causes and consequences of fatigue and its impact on:

        1. Seafarer health and well-being

        2. Operational safety and security

        3. Protection of the marine environment

        4. Seafarers serve as a resource to help stakeholders implement effective fatigue management strategies.

Course Content:

        ◦ Module 1: Understanding Fatigue

        ◦ Module 2: Fatigue and the Company

        ◦ Module 3: Fatigue and the Seafarer

        ◦ Module 4: Fatigue Awareness and Training

        ◦ Module 5: Fatigue and Ship Design

        ◦ Module 6: Fatigue Management by Administrations and Port State Authorities

        ◦ Appendix 1: Examples of Sleep and Fatigue Monitoring Tools

        ◦ Appendix 2: Example of a Fatigue Event Report
